SCHEDULE: Versant Funds Reduce Monte Rosa Stake to 4.99%

Sentiment:

Beneficial Ownership Amendment


Versant Venture Capital and Versant Vantage I have reduced their aggregate beneficial ownership in Monte Rosa Therapeutics, Inc. to 4.99% through a series of stock sales and pro rata distributions.

Summary

  • Versant Venture Capital VI, L.P. and Versant Vantage I, L.P., along with their general partners, collectively hold 3,250,069 shares of Monte Rosa Therapeutics, Inc. Common Stock.
  • This aggregate ownership represents 4.99% of the Issuer's outstanding Common Stock, based on 65,117,761 shares outstanding as of October 31, 2025.
  • Versant VI sold 15,200 shares on November 19, 2025, at a weighted average price of $14.2503 per share, totaling approximately $216,605.02.
  • Versant VI distributed 500,030 shares pro rata to its limited partners on December 4, 2025.
  • Versant VI sold an additional 10,205 shares on December 16, 2025, at $17.64 per share, for approximately $180,016.20.
  • Versant VI sold 572,526 shares on January 7, 2026, at a weighted average price of $23.3304 per share, generating approximately $13,357,260.59.
  • Versant Vantage I distributed 560,092 shares pro rata to its limited partners on January 8, 2026.
